There's a few topics here I'll address and some clarification that may need to be made about the site and the inner workings.

Opening up on the ability to hide threads is something that comes as two fold. The Guild has been set up as a custom built, conventional style forum which in its structure means that you will more than likely see topics and threads that disinterest you. To allow the ability to hide individual threads for each individual user is a hell of a lot of work to design and code as Mahz cannot simply import code to make this happen; he has to write it into the forum with a new database of information. I don't see Mahz focusing on this anytime in the near future with other things requiring more attention.

Blocklists: Same issue as the hidden thread. The only other comment I will make is that if there is a point where you have to block someone, then maybe you should contact a moderator. If it's due to an issue like harassment then we will deal with that on a staff level. In the same tone I do have to agree with the term 'contentious'.

If you are in an RP you are there to collab with all the other people who chose to join and got accepted. It is the GM who runs the RP and the players who must abide by the GM's wishes; this will always be the case forevermore. If you were to start blocking other players because you do not wish to see their posts, then perhaps you yourself should leave the RP, or avoid it, because you are not participating in the best interest of the RP as a whole. Raise your concerns with the GM, or raise them with a moderator so that the mod can talk to the GM. The last thing you want to become is "that guy who killed an RP" because you failed to communicate your concerns to your GM and decided to take matters into your own hands.

That's the main reason why there is no Block features as it is a way to severely inhibit communication on a site that has been designed to enhance communication.
